# drf_admin **Repository Path**: sundy1995/drf_admin ## Basic Information - **Project Name**: drf_admin - **Description**: 电子商务系统的后台系统 - **Primary Language**: Python - **License**: Apache-2.0 - **Default Branch**: master - **Homepage**: None - **GVP Project**: No ## Statistics - **Stars**: 0 - **Forks**: 0 - **Created**: 2021-01-11 - **Last Updated**: 2021-02-07 ## Categories & Tags **Categories**: Uncategorized **Tags**: None ## README # 线上商城的后台管理系统 ## 介绍 该项目是线上商城的后台管理系统,方便后台管理人员对商品、用户等信息的增删改查。 功能:用户月活、日增的查询;文件上传至七牛云对象存储器;用户权限和用户组的管理 本项目虽然是一个纯粹的后端项目,但是有详细的接口文档,方便前端人员调用。 ## 预览 - 登陆方式 用户名:`sundy` 密码`sundy1q2w3e4r` - 直接浏览器登陆 [地址](http://139.196.190.144:8080/admin/) 这样可以免去jwt认证 - POSTman 创建POST请求 `http://139.196.190.144:8080/api-token-auth/` 登陆成功后会返回 jwt token - 接口文档见 [地址](https://documenter.getpostman.com/view/11796273/TW73E62T) 需要科学上网。 项目截图: ![](https://ftp.bmp.ovh/imgs/2021/02/ea41bca10327e30b.png) ![](https://ftp.bmp.ovh/imgs/2021/02/3ec6bd22404408dd.png) ![](https://ftp.bmp.ovh/imgs/2021/02/5fea1acf284f1695.png) ## 技术 `Django` 作为主力后端框架 `django-rest-framework` 方便开发接口 `PyJwt` 方便jwt的认证 `七牛云` 对象存储器,存储商品等对象的静态文件 ## 部署方法 一键部署方法,在`docker-compose.yml`文件同级目录下 运行`docker-compose up`即可